International DJ Expo heads "Back To The Boardwalk" in ‘08, Unveils All-New Seminar & Panel Program Tracks

Published Mar 20, 2008

After several years at the Atlantic City Convention Center, DJ Times’ annual confab of DJs, gear manufacturers, and other industry movers & shakers, the International DJ Expo heads “Back to the Boardwalk” to the glittering Trump Taj Mahal Hotel & Casino in Atlantic City, NJ from August 11-14, 2008.

Recently having undergone a multi-million-dollar renovation and voted Best Hotel by the readers of Casino Player magazine, the Trump Taj Mahal will put 2008 International DJ Expo attendees right in the middle of the action, providing first-class amenities and hospitality to go hand in hand with the Expo’s world-class educational seminars and evening showcases.

Not content to rest on their laurels, Expo organizers have announced an all-new, revamped program of panels, seminars, and workshops individually geared towards both the Mobile System Operator and the Club DJ/Producer/Remixer.

“Each year, we try to offer seminar topics that always impact the DJ market, along with some looks at new trends,” says DJ Times Editor Jim Tremayne. “This year, we believe that we’ve done that again, but perhaps in more cleanly delineated fashion.”

With special concentration on cultivating clients, how to sell and market services more effectively, purchasing the best equipment on a budget, using new technology and perfecting performances, the 2008 International DJ Expo’s new and improved mobile operators program entitled Mobile System Operators: Laying The Foundations For Success will show mobile system operators how to step to the next level. Whether you’re a single mobile operator working the local Wedding and Mitzvah circuit or a multi-system owner building a business and looking at the big picture, this program offers the very best professional advice, fresh insights and unique tools to set a company apart from the rest, and help guide them up the professional ladder.

Featuring an A&R Listening Session panel hosted by some of the biggest artist & repertoire executives in the business plus exclusive networking opportunities, hands-on workshops, panels and seminars to connect DJs and Producers with the industry’s most knowledgeable and successful Talents and Business Executives, the 2008 International DJ Expo’s all-new DJ Culture & Music 2.0: Navigating the New Music Business Paradigm program is exactly what up-and-coming Club DJs, remixers and producers need to give them the insights and knowledge to get themselves to the next stage in their careers.
